Which materials work best in Highland’s hot, dry summers and occasional heavy rains?
Choose materials that tolerate heat and shed or absorb water as needed; look for aggregates with good drainage and stable compaction. Because Hello Gravel sources regionally, expect local variations in gravel, sand, dirt, stone and pick materials that balance permeability, stability, and appearance for your project. For slopes or areas with runoff, prioritize coarser, well-graded mixes and consider geotextile fabric or a compacted base to reduce washout.
How do I estimate how much material I need for common projects in Highland?
Measure length, width, and depth in feet and use this formula: cubic yards = (length x width x depth) / 27. Convert cubic yards to tons using a range (about 1.2 to 1.6 tons per cubic yard depending on the material), then add 5-10% extra for compaction and waste. Hello Gravel’s online material calculator can automate these steps and account for the minimum 3-ton order.
When is the best time of year in Highland to lay different materials to avoid heat or rain issues?
Plan major deliveries and installation during dry months to avoid washout from occasional heavy rains; spring through early fall is often best for most aggregate work. Avoid peak afternoon heat when placing or compacting certain materials; early morning or late afternoon helps with worker comfort and material handling. If rain is forecast, postpone delivery or request rain contingency planning to protect stockpiles and finished surfaces.

What are common erosion and drainage concerns in Highland and which materials help most?
Highland’s occasional heavy rains and hilly areas can cause runoff, erosion, and sediment movement if surfaces aren’t properly graded. Solutions include adding a stable base layer, using well-graded aggregates to improve drainage, installing edging or swales to direct water, and using geotextile fabric to separate soils and prevent washout. Selecting the right combination of gravel, sand, dirt, stone and proper installation is key to long-term stability.
